CVE-2026-54768 - Wp Graphql Plugin

CVE-2026-54768

WPGraphQL provides a GraphQL API for WordPress sites. From 2.0.0 until 2.15.1, the deprecated user field on SendPasswordResetEmailPayload lets an unauthenticated caller distinguish existing author-class accounts through the sendPasswordResetEmail mutation and obtain public profile fields. This issue is fixed in version 2.15.1.
